Soft bread rolls filled with seasoned minced meat, a classic snack from North Brabant often eaten at lunch or celebrations.
A famous regional pastry from nearby 's-Hertogenbosch: a large choux bun filled with whipped cream and coated in dark chocolate.
White asparagus served in the Brabant style, usually with ham, egg, potatoes, and butter sauce during spring asparagus season.

Daily costs are moderate by Dutch standards. Groceries and casual meals are reasonable, while hotels and drinks can be pricier on weekends and during events.
Service is usually included. Tipping is not required, but rounding up or leaving 5-10% for good restaurant service is appreciated. Round up small taxi fares; little or none in cafés.
